source: spip-zone/_plugins_/Association/Associaspip/exec/edit_categorie.php @ 57609

Last change on this file since 57609 was 57609, checked in by gildas.cotomale@…, 8 years ago

Categories de cotisations : passage du formulaire de categories en CVT (debut)

File size: 1.9 KB
Line 
1<?php
2/***************************************************************************\
3 *  Associaspip, extension de SPIP pour gestion d'associations             *
4 *                                                                         *
5 *  Copyright (c) 2007 Bernard Blazin & François de Montlivault (V1)       *
6 *  Copyright (c) 2010-2011 Emmanuel Saint-James & Jeannot Lapin (V2)       *
7 *                                                                         *
8 *  Ce programme est un logiciel libre distribue sous licence GNU/GPL.     *
9 *  Pour plus de details voir le fichier COPYING.txt ou l'aide en ligne.   *
10\***************************************************************************/
11
12
13if (!defined("_ECRIRE_INC_VERSION")) return;
14
15include_spip('inc/presentation');
16include_spip ('inc/navigation_modules');
17
18function exec_edit_categorie(){
19
20        include_spip('inc/autoriser');
21        if (!autoriser('associer', 'comptes')) {
22                        include_spip('inc/minipres');
23                        echo minipres();
24        } else {
25                $id=intval(_request('id'));
26
27                $data = !$id ? '' : sql_fetsel("*", "spip_asso_categories", "id_categorie=$id");
28                if ($data) {
29                        $valeur=$data['valeur'];
30                        $libelle=$data['libelle'];
31                        $duree=$data['duree'];
32                        $cotisation=$data['cotisation'];
33                        $commentaires=$data["commentaires"];
34                        $action = 'modifier';
35                } else {
36                        $valeur=$libelle=$duree=$cotisation=$commentaires='';
37                        $action = 'ajouter';
38                }
39
40                $commencer_page = charger_fonction('commencer_page', 'inc');
41                echo $commencer_page(_T('asso:categories_de_cotisations')) ;
42                association_onglets();
43
44                echo debut_gauche("",true);
45
46                echo debut_boite_info(true);
47                echo association_date_du_jour();
48                echo fin_boite_info(true);
49
50                echo association_retour();
51
52                echo debut_droite("",true);
53
54                echo recuperer_fond("prive/editer/editer_asso_categories", array (
55                        'id_categorie' => $id_categorie
56                ));
57
58                echo fin_page_association();
59        }
60}
61?>
Note: See TracBrowser for help on using the repository browser.